Commitment to accessibility
At Dornbirn Tourismus & Stadtmarketing GmbH, we strive to make our website accessible and to meet the requirements of Directive (EU) 2016/2102 on the accessibility of websites and mobile applications of public sector bodies and the Austrian Web Accessibility Act (WZG) and the Accessibility Act (BaFG).
Accessibility status
Our website strives to meet the technical requirements of the Web Content Accessibility Guidelines (WCAG) 2.1 at conformity level AA and the relevant European and national standards (e.g., EN 301 549). Despite these efforts, complete accessibility cannot currently be guaranteed in all areas.
Non-accessible content
The website www.dornbirn.info currently has the following limitations or content that is not fully accessible:
- Some images may not yet have meaningful alternative text.
- External content or embedded elements (e.g., maps, third-party widgets) cannot always be displayed in a fully accessible manner.
- PDF documents or downloads do not always comply with WCAG requirements or accessibility standards.
- Individual interactive elements or forms may have limitations when used with assistive technologies.
